Fringy is very green also especially early morning. The picture of Fringy was actually the last flower that was on a rebloom scape on a very hot day. It has more green and more base color which is a soft peach color, on cooler days. Fringy was a huge fan when I got it in 2009, it bloomed over and over again and was the last flower blooming for me that year.
You can't beat Last Snowflake which has quite a bit of green on the edges early morning, which lightens as the day progresses. It blooms very late and has been gorgeous every year since I got it in 2007. It has a special place on top of an old tree stump in the back year.
